Caster F8T roller is an option, 1/8 Truggy designed for electric with dual battery
setup.
I wanted to try a truggy just for hacking around so went with the cheaper lesser known
option of the Caster. You could probably buy two for the price of others, parts in the US
should be ok.

Yep, I'm running the same MMM/2000kv combo in mine on 2x3000 4S packs.

The roller is cheaper and pre-assembled. Depends how hardcore you want it.
Thicker and more alum on the pro but the roller is still pretty strong.
